Here is an overview of the types of home air conditioners, the structure of indoor and outdoor units, the assembly, testing, and packaging process, as well as the equipment for automated production lines:

  1. Types of Home Air Conditioners:
    • Home air conditioners typically include window units, split systems (wall-mounted and cabinet-style), and central air conditioning systems. Window units are suitable for small spaces, split systems are appropriate for most home environments, and central air conditioning systems are ideal for large spaces or multi-room requirements.
  2. Structure of Indoor and Outdoor Units:
    • The indoor unit consists of a heat exchanger (evaporator), fan, cutoff valve, and electrical control components. The outdoor unit is composed of a compressor, vapor-liquid separator, heat exchanger (condenser), valves, cutoff valves, and electrical control components.
  3. Assembly, Testing, and Packaging Process:
    • The production process includes design, raw material preparation, part manufacturing, assembly, refrigerant charging, performance testing, quality inspection, packaging, and logistics. The assembly process involves the assembly of indoor and outdoor units, piping, and electrical system installation.
  4. Automated Production Line Equipment:
    • The automated production line includes CNC machines, welding robots, painting lines, modular assembly lines, conveyor systems, testing equipment, and MES systems, among others. These devices ensure production efficiency and product quality.

Utilizing production lines for the systematic manufacturing of air conditioners offers significant benefits, such as increased efficiency, cost reduction, and consistent quality due to standardized processes. The indoor unit of an air conditioner typically includes components like the evaporator for heat exchange, a fan for air circulation, a control system with a mainboard and display, and a cutoff valve for refrigerant flow. The outdoor unit comprises a compressor to drive the refrigeration cycle, a condenser for releasing heat, a vapor-liquid separator to ensure smooth operation, and the necessary electrical controls. These components work in unison to provide effective cooling and heating solutions.
